Flash AS2.0中声音开关按钮的动作脚本如何编写?

双功能按钮,自动判断flash影片中声音的开关。... 双功能按钮,自动判断flash影片中声音的开关。 展开
 我来答
匿名用户
2013-04-24
展开全部
var my_sound:Sound = new Sound();
var pos=0;//设置参数pos来记录已播放毫秒数
my_sound.onLoad = function(success:Boolean) {
if (success) {
my_sound.start();
trace("载入成功,开始播放");
} else {
trace("载入失败");
}
my_sound.loadSound("song.mp3", true);
play_btn.onRelease=function()
{
my_sound.start(pos);
}
pause_btn.onRelease=function()
{
pos=my_sound.position;
my_sound.stop();//
}
-----------------如果是一个按钮同时控制暂停和播放--------
var my_sound:Sound = new Sound();
var isPlay:Boolean=false;//用来记录播放状态,true为正在播放
var pos=0;//设置参数pos来记录已播放毫秒数
my_sound.onLoad = function(success:Boolean) {
if (success) {
my_sound.start();
isPlay=true;
trace("载入成功,开始播放");
} else {
trace("载入失败");
}
my_sound.loadSound("song.mp3", true);
play_btn.onRelease=function()
{
if(isPlay)
{
pos=my_sound.position;
my_sound.stop();
isPlay=false;
}else
{
my_sound.start(pos);
isPlay=true;
}
}

play_btn,pause_btn,播放和暂停两个按钮实例名,你懂的
我们也可以按另一种更加简单的方法来实现,大体的思路是这样的: 新建一个影片剪辑,剪辑中只放置按钮,用数据流模式将声音插入到剪辑对象中,然后像控制剪辑时间轴就可以控制声音,随放随停,因为数据流是让声音与帧同步,帧停声音也停,帧播放声音也播放
宿兴电子
2024-10-18 广告
联系我们一、有无震荡源 无源这里的“源”不是指电源,而是指震荡源。也就是说,有源蜂鸣器内部带震荡源,所以只要一通电就会叫。而无源内部不带震荡源,所以如果用直流信号无法令其鸣叫。 二、价格不同 有源蜂鸣器往比无源蜂鸣器贵,就是因为里面多个震荡... 点击进入详情页
本回答由宿兴电子提供
匿名用户
2013-04-24
展开全部
外部加载进来的还是库中的
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式